Chelsea midfielder Jorginho heaps praise on Juventus boss Maurizio Sarri

Chelsea midfielder Jorginho heaps praise on Juventus boss Maurizio Sarri, who spent a year at Stamford Bridge before moving to Turin.

Chelsea midfielder Jorginho has praised Juventus boss Maurizio Sarri, claiming that the Italian is "extraordinary on a tactical level".

During Sarri's time at Napoli and Stamford Bridge, Jorginho was a first-team regular in the centre of midfield, an indication that Sarri is an admirer of the Italy international.

Although Juventus have not always produced convincing performances under Sarri, Jorginho has paid credit to the 61-year-old's qualities on the training ground.

Speaking to Gli Autogo during an Instagram Live chat, Jorginho said: "Sarri is a magnificent coach, he's extraordinary on a tactical level. I struggled a little at the beginning, but now that I can speak English more fluently and communicate, it's much easier.

Despite being linked with a return to Serie A at some stage of his career, the 28-year-old still has over three years left on his contract.
